Background technology
Sewage filter device be remove waste water in suspension a kind of facility, pretreatment or final process available for waste water By filter medium or facility with hole, the suspension more than pore-size is trapped waste water, waste water is obtained to a certain extent Purification.Filter medium or facility have that grid, screen cloth, sand, filter cloth, microporous pipe etc. are a variety of, grid mainly retain in sewage compared with Big floating object and solid impurity, is generally located in before processing system or intakes of pumping station, is tiltedly placed in foul drainage, so as to When remove grid trapped substance, screen cloth is made up of the metallic plate or woven wire of eye more, mainly retaining the fibre in waste water Relatively fine suspension, the trapped substances such as dimension can wash by water recovery.
Existing sewage filter device can not be separated to sewage very well, it is impossible to which sewage is separated into several filterings Filtered in bucket, so in line clogging filter can be caused not use, and the impurity that filter vat inwall attaches It is difficult to the bottom for dropping to filter vat, it is so just cumbersome to the scale removal process inside filter vat, increase the negative of user Load.
